Toys & Chews.
While most kennels and daycares will have toys offered for your canine, it's always a great idea to bring your own. Search for toys that are durable and made of non-toxic materials. Also, choose chew toys that are appropriate for your dog's size, age and chewing habits. For example, if your pet is an uncontrollable chewer, stay clear of plastic playthings that can splinter. Rather, attempt Kong-type playthings that can be stuffed with peanut butter, cheese or treats.
Also, pick durable chews like rawhide or oral chews (such as Virbac C.E.T Chemical Hygiene Chews). These assist remove plaque and tartar from your pet's teeth as they eat. The chews must be little sufficient to not position a risk of choking or intestinal tract blockages, and ought to be easy for your pet to absorb.
Food & Treats.
Equally as parents wouldn't send their children to school without a lunch and publication bag, pets must be prepared to visit daycare with the right products. This includes any food or treats your pet might require during their stay (if they follow an unique diet plan) and medicine, if needed.
Remember that high-value deals with need to be fed moderately and represented in your animal's daily calories. A few of their favored playthings or packed animals can be comforting and aid with the shift to a new environment.
Make certain to bring your pet dog's routine food, as abrupt changes in diet regimen can bring about upset stomachs, gas and looseness of the bowels. Classifying your pet dog's meals in separate plastic bags can make feeding times less complicated for personnel and also make certain that your puppy receives the proper amount of food each day.
